Transaction 31f386268cbe802a64b1019f9e85d418e89f025eed3f1475ddf4760544332351
1 Input
1 Output
-
31f386268cbe802a64b1019f9e85d418e89f025eed3f1475ddf4760544332351:0
- value
- 1758483
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beb1181ffb10ec43e1a7c2cadbfb47a9434d8b3
- address
- bc1qe043rq0lky8vg0s60sk2m0a5022rfk9nqqxekm